本站支持尊重有效期内的版权/著作权,所有的资源均来自于互联网网友分享或网盘资源,一旦发现资源涉及侵权,将立即删除。希望所有用户一同监督并反馈问题,如有侵权请联系站长或发送邮件到ebook666@outlook.com,本站将立马改正
如何在IT名企的面试中脱颖而出、一举成名?这本书就是你应该拥有的“神兵利器”。“刷”完本书,你就是“题王”!
对于每一个程序员来说,提升算法和数据结构等方面的能力至关重要。无数码农和编程爱好者“深陷”题海之中,无论你是为了代码面试、提升能力而不情愿地刷题,还是爱好所致沉迷于此,这都是你值得拥有的案头书。
这里有你在别处找不到的至优解分析,有高频出现在IT名气代码面试中的真题,有让人拍案惊叹巧妙的题目解法,也有让你工作中的编程难题迎刃而解的启发……
第2版说明:
1.修改了第1版部分题目的解释,并增加了更多示例。
2.增加了很多新出现的流行面试题,删掉了已经过时的低频面试题。
3.针对解题套路与算法原型做了结构化的调整和总结。
《程序员代码面试指南(第2版)》是一本程序员代码面试宝典!书中对IT名企代码面试各类题目的至优解进行了总结,并提供了相关代码实现。针对当前程序员面试缺乏题目汇总这一痛点,本书选取将近200道真实出现过的经典代码面试题,帮助广大程序员做充分的面试准备。“刷”完本书后,你就是“题王”!
《程序员代码面试指南(第2版)》采用“题目+解答”的方式组织内容,并把面试题类型相近或者解法相近的题目尽量放在一起,读者在学习本书时很容易看出面试题解法之间的联系,使知识的学习避免碎片化。本书将所有的面试题从难到易依次分为“将”“校”“尉”“士”四个档次,方便读者有针对性地选择“刷”题。本书收录的所有面试题都给出了至优解讲解和代码实现,并且提供了一些普通解法和至优解法的运行时间对比,让读者真切地感受到至优解的魅力!
《程序员代码面试指南:(第2版)》中的题目全面且经典,更重要的是,书中收录了大量新题目和至优解分析,这些内容源自笔者多年来“死磕自己”的深入思考。
程序员们做好准备在IT名企的面试中脱颖而出、一举成名了吗?《程序员代码面试指南(第2版)》就是你应该拥有的“神兵利器”。当然,对需要提升算法和数据结构等方面能力的程序员而言,《程序员代码面试指南(第2版)》的价值也是显而易见的。
左程云,本科和硕士先后就读于华中科技大学和芝加哥大学,在多家国内外优秀互联网公司工作多年。自2010年起专注刷题至今,从2015年开始利用业余时间在牛客网平台针对代码面试与算法开始教学工作。
【精彩书评】
这本书不仅可以作为代码面试指南,还可以作为学生与程序员的辅助练习。作者刷题多年,悉数总结沉淀在这本书里。跟着他的引导,从头到尾逐一攻克必有收获。
——叶向宇 牛客网CEO
对于工程师而言,算法既是基础能力,也是进阶突破的必备能力。本书内容深入浅出,不仅涉及算法知识本身,更能让读者解决问题的思维升级。不论是面试准备,还是日常学习,本书都可以成为你进入算法世界的至优选择。
——叶玎玎 GrowingIO CTO
相比在网上泛泛地刷题,这本书更强调至优解和举一反三的能力。对算法原型的介绍也能帮助程序员更高效地准备面试与提升自己,以及在不断变化的题目中迅速找到思路。
——鞠林 阿里巴巴达摩院人工智能实验室技术专家
大部头的经典书人人都买得起,但是却没几个人看得进去。而在本书中,作者通过自己对常见算法知识的理解,精心选择了一道道真实的高频面试题,循序渐进地提升题目难度,辅以翔实的解题思路,让读者真正学得到内容,并学得下去。
——徐云钊@imToken 全栈工程师 & 区块链技术开发
此书不仅对准备面试而刷题的人有帮助,还针对算法流程的优化技巧做了多维度的详尽阐述,在我数据处理的工作中甚至将其作为一本算法优化的Cookbook来读。另外,在与左老师共事期间,我发现他很多优秀的算法设计也源自撰写此书期间对基础算法的积累和沉淀。所以,同样推荐给已经通过面试的各位职场人。
——Roy Yang GrowingIO前端负责人
程云总是能清晰敏锐地点出算法题的关键思路并给出优雅的实现,让人醍醐灌顶。这本书凝聚了他多年的思考与沉淀,相信能成为程序员的良好指导,使其找到化繁为简、领悟解题的要诀。此书能助你斩获心仪的Offer。
——刘耀东 今日头条高级工程师
本书涵盖了互联网公司面试时的绝大多数算法题型,不仅是求职的好帮手,而且对实际的工作也很有指导意义。作者对题目的讲解鞭辟入里,读起来让人耳目一新,不由得感概原来算法题要这样做!
——付强 高级研发工程师
求职或跳槽刷题人的优选工具用书!作者借助丰富的工作经验和对算法的深刻理解,通过精辟的示例,把代码面试题目至优解解释得简明和“平易近人”。
——杨猛 高级工程师